Documenting PowerShell scripts, modules, and cmdlets is crucial for maintainability and collaboration, but often overlooked due to the tedious nature of writing help files manually. Enter Sapien Powershell HelpWriter 2023 Crack – a powerful tool that automates generating comprehensive help from your comments within the PowerShell code. This not only saves time but ensures consistent, high-quality documentation adhering to best practices.
What is Sapien Powershell HelpWriter?
At its core, Sapien Powershell HelpWriter Download free parses the comments in your PowerShell code and converts them into readable help files in HTML, XML, or other formats. This includes all the standard sections like .SYNOPSIS, .DESCRIPTION, .PARAMETER explanations, .EXAMPLE usage, and more.
The tool supports a wide range of PowerShell assets:
- Scripts (.ps1)
- Module files (.psm1)
- Binary modules/cmdlets (.dll-Help.xml)
By leveraging built-in parsing rules, HelpWriter intelligently interprets your comments and translates them into properly formatted help content. This eliminates tedious manual steps and reduces errors.
Key Benefits:
- Time Savings: No more writing redundant documentation line-by-line
- Consistency: Enforces a standardized structure/syntax for comments
- Maintainability: Help updates automatically when code changes
- Accuracy: No discrepancies between code and documentation
New Features in Version 2023
The 2023 release of Sapien Powershell HelpWriter includes many highly requested features and improvements:
- Pester Integration: Run Pester tests to validate completeness of help content
- Azure Support: Deploy and publish help content directly to Azure websites
- Translation Tools: Automatically translate help into multiple languages
- Office Fabric UI: Modern, responsive user interface for better usability
- Improved Editor: Syntax highlighting, keyword completion, and refactoring tools
This is on top of existing capabilities like customizable style templates, source control integration, and comprehensive build reporting.
See also:
Getting Started with HelpWriter 2023
Once installed, you can launch the application and use the Project > New menu to create a new help project. You’ll then add the PowerShell files you want to generate help for.
The main interface is split into three panes:
1) Script Explorer to navigate added files 2) Code Editor to view and edit file contents 3) Output Preview to see the generated help
You can easily switch between files, with any unsaved changes tracked using the built-in source control integration.
Generating Help with HelpWriter
To generate help for a PowerShell script or module, the key step is adding XML comments adhering to the prescribed syntax. For example:
# This is invalid
#.DESCRIPTION
# This is valid
# .DESCRIPTION
Conclusion
Sapien Powershell HelpWriter 2023 Crack is a game-changer for PowerShell developers and scripters struggling with documentation woes. Its intelligent automated help generation streamlines the process, saving countless hours while enforcing best practices.
From the integrated Pester support and Azure deployments to the modern editor experience, HelpWriter packs an impressive feature set. Combined with its cross-version compatibility, it’s a must-have tool in any PowerShell developer’s toolkit.
# .EXAMPLE
# New-RandomGuid -Length 16
# 8zf093kamdy27vpl
Organize with Sections Break up long .DESCRIPTION sections using .NOTES, .INPUTS, .OUTPUTS sub-sections.
By following conventions like these, your generated help content will provide clear value.
Integrations and Advanced Features
While the core capability is generating help files, HelpWriter 2023 Serial Key includes many other advanced capabilities:
Pester Test Integration
The new Pester integration allows you to write tests that validate the presence and completeness of your code’s comments. This acts as a gating check before building/deploying.
Azure Support
Directly publish and host your generated help files on Azure websites. This makes documentation publicly accessible.
Multilingual Help
HelpWriter can automatically translate comments into other languages like Spanish, French, German etc. It leverages machine translation and terminology management tools.
Customization
- Create custom templates to brand/style your documentation output
- Manage Word/PDF output formats using built-in or third-party tools
- Integrate with PowerShell editors like PowerShell ISE and VSCode
Version Control
Integrate with Git, SVN and other source control systems to track, merge and deploy changes to scripts and comments.
Build Reporting
Detailed reports highlight complete/missing documentation, along with other build stats and analytics.
See also:
Troubleshooting and Resources
Despite its ease of use, you may occasionally run into issues with HelpWriter 2023. Here are some common problems to be aware of:
Comment Parsing Errors Ensure comments follow the expected XML syntax. Common issues include missing periods, incorrect casing, or wrong indentation.
# This is invalid
#.DESCRIPTION
# This is valid
# .DESCRIPTION
Conclusion
Sapien Powershell HelpWriter 2023 Crack is a game-changer for PowerShell developers and scripters struggling with documentation woes. Its intelligent automated help generation streamlines the process, saving countless hours while enforcing best practices.
From the integrated Pester support and Azure deployments to the modern editor experience, HelpWriter packs an impressive feature set. Combined with its cross-version compatibility, it’s a must-have tool in any PowerShell developer’s toolkit.
# .PARAMETER Length
# The desired length of the GUID string to generate.
# Default is 36 characters (standard GUID length).
Give Usage Examples
# .EXAMPLE
# New-RandomGuid -Length 16
# 8zf093kamdy27vpl
Organize with Sections Break up long .DESCRIPTION sections using .NOTES, .INPUTS, .OUTPUTS sub-sections.
By following conventions like these, your generated help content will provide clear value.
Integrations and Advanced Features
While the core capability is generating help files, HelpWriter 2023 Serial Key includes many other advanced capabilities:
Pester Test Integration
The new Pester integration allows you to write tests that validate the presence and completeness of your code’s comments. This acts as a gating check before building/deploying.
Azure Support
Directly publish and host your generated help files on Azure websites. This makes documentation publicly accessible.
Multilingual Help
HelpWriter can automatically translate comments into other languages like Spanish, French, German etc. It leverages machine translation and terminology management tools.
Customization
- Create custom templates to brand/style your documentation output
- Manage Word/PDF output formats using built-in or third-party tools
- Integrate with PowerShell editors like PowerShell ISE and VSCode
Version Control
Integrate with Git, SVN and other source control systems to track, merge and deploy changes to scripts and comments.
Build Reporting
Detailed reports highlight complete/missing documentation, along with other build stats and analytics.
See also:
Troubleshooting and Resources
Despite its ease of use, you may occasionally run into issues with HelpWriter 2023. Here are some common problems to be aware of:
Comment Parsing Errors Ensure comments follow the expected XML syntax. Common issues include missing periods, incorrect casing, or wrong indentation.
# This is invalid
#.DESCRIPTION
# This is valid
# .DESCRIPTION
Conclusion
Sapien Powershell HelpWriter 2023 Crack is a game-changer for PowerShell developers and scripters struggling with documentation woes. Its intelligent automated help generation streamlines the process, saving countless hours while enforcing best practices.
From the integrated Pester support and Azure deployments to the modern editor experience, HelpWriter packs an impressive feature set. Combined with its cross-version compatibility, it’s a must-have tool in any PowerShell developer’s toolkit.
# .DESCRIPTION
# Generates a new GUID and outputs the value.
Explain Inputs and Outputs
# .PARAMETER Length
# The desired length of the GUID string to generate.
# Default is 36 characters (standard GUID length).
Give Usage Examples
# .EXAMPLE
# New-RandomGuid -Length 16
# 8zf093kamdy27vpl
Organize with Sections Break up long .DESCRIPTION sections using .NOTES, .INPUTS, .OUTPUTS sub-sections.
By following conventions like these, your generated help content will provide clear value.
Integrations and Advanced Features
While the core capability is generating help files, HelpWriter 2023 Serial Key includes many other advanced capabilities:
Pester Test Integration
The new Pester integration allows you to write tests that validate the presence and completeness of your code’s comments. This acts as a gating check before building/deploying.
Azure Support
Directly publish and host your generated help files on Azure websites. This makes documentation publicly accessible.
Multilingual Help
HelpWriter can automatically translate comments into other languages like Spanish, French, German etc. It leverages machine translation and terminology management tools.
Customization
- Create custom templates to brand/style your documentation output
- Manage Word/PDF output formats using built-in or third-party tools
- Integrate with PowerShell editors like PowerShell ISE and VSCode
Version Control
Integrate with Git, SVN and other source control systems to track, merge and deploy changes to scripts and comments.
Build Reporting
Detailed reports highlight complete/missing documentation, along with other build stats and analytics.
See also:
Troubleshooting and Resources
Despite its ease of use, you may occasionally run into issues with HelpWriter 2023. Here are some common problems to be aware of:
Comment Parsing Errors Ensure comments follow the expected XML syntax. Common issues include missing periods, incorrect casing, or wrong indentation.
# This is invalid
#.DESCRIPTION
# This is valid
# .DESCRIPTION
Conclusion
Sapien Powershell HelpWriter 2023 Crack is a game-changer for PowerShell developers and scripters struggling with documentation woes. Its intelligent automated help generation streamlines the process, saving countless hours while enforcing best practices.
From the integrated Pester support and Azure deployments to the modern editor experience, HelpWriter packs an impressive feature set. Combined with its cross-version compatibility, it’s a must-have tool in any PowerShell developer’s toolkit.
# .SYNOPSIS
# Gets a message to display
#
# .DESCRIPTION
# This function retrieves a message string to output to the console.
# It accepts an optional message type parameter.
#
# .PARAMETER MessageType
# String value specifying the type of message.
# Options are: 'Status', 'Warning', 'Error'
# Default is 'Status'
#
# .EXAMPLE
# Get-Message
# Returns the standard Status message
#
# .EXAMPLE
# Get-Message -MessageType Warning
# Returns a Warning message string
#
function Get-Message
{
[CmdletBinding()]
param (
[Parameter()]
[ValidateSet('Status','Warning','Error')]
[string]$MessageType = 'Status'
)
...
}
This example shows the .SYNOPSIS, .DESCRIPTION, .PARAMETER and .EXAMPLE sections. HelpWriter will parse these custom XML tags and use the content to build the different help file components.
Once your comments are ready, simply go to the Build > Build Help menu and let HelpWriter generate the documentation – it’s that easy! The output will be shown in the preview pane.
You can configure the desired format (HTML, XML, Text, etc.) as well as apply built-in or custom style templates to control formatting in the Build settings.
Best Practices for Writing Helpful Comments
While HelpWriter handles the formatting, writing clear and useful comment descriptions is still essential. Follow these tips:
Use Present Tense
# .DESCRIPTION
# Generates a new GUID and outputs the value.
Explain Inputs and Outputs
# .PARAMETER Length
# The desired length of the GUID string to generate.
# Default is 36 characters (standard GUID length).
Give Usage Examples
# .EXAMPLE
# New-RandomGuid -Length 16
# 8zf093kamdy27vpl
Organize with Sections Break up long .DESCRIPTION sections using .NOTES, .INPUTS, .OUTPUTS sub-sections.
By following conventions like these, your generated help content will provide clear value.
Integrations and Advanced Features
While the core capability is generating help files, HelpWriter 2023 Serial Key includes many other advanced capabilities:
Pester Test Integration
The new Pester integration allows you to write tests that validate the presence and completeness of your code’s comments. This acts as a gating check before building/deploying.
Azure Support
Directly publish and host your generated help files on Azure websites. This makes documentation publicly accessible.
Multilingual Help
HelpWriter can automatically translate comments into other languages like Spanish, French, German etc. It leverages machine translation and terminology management tools.
Customization
- Create custom templates to brand/style your documentation output
- Manage Word/PDF output formats using built-in or third-party tools
- Integrate with PowerShell editors like PowerShell ISE and VSCode
Version Control
Integrate with Git, SVN and other source control systems to track, merge and deploy changes to scripts and comments.
Build Reporting
Detailed reports highlight complete/missing documentation, along with other build stats and analytics.
See also:
Troubleshooting and Resources
Despite its ease of use, you may occasionally run into issues with HelpWriter 2023. Here are some common problems to be aware of:
Comment Parsing Errors Ensure comments follow the expected XML syntax. Common issues include missing periods, incorrect casing, or wrong indentation.
# This is invalid
#.DESCRIPTION
# This is valid
# .DESCRIPTION
Conclusion
Sapien Powershell HelpWriter 2023 Crack is a game-changer for PowerShell developers and scripters struggling with documentation woes. Its intelligent automated help generation streamlines the process, saving countless hours while enforcing best practices.
From the integrated Pester support and Azure deployments to the modern editor experience, HelpWriter packs an impressive feature set. Combined with its cross-version compatibility, it’s a must-have tool in any PowerShell developer’s toolkit.
The platform is absolutely fantastic.
I love the upgraded interface.
It’s now a lot simpler to complete tasks and organize information.
This tool is truly amazing.
I would absolutely recommend this application to professionals needing a robust platform.
The performance is a lot faster compared to last year’s release.
This platform is absolutely great.
I would definitely suggest this tool to anyone looking for a top-tier product.
The new enhancements in release the latest are really cool.
The new capabilities in version the latest are so great.
The responsiveness is a lot better compared to last year’s release.
I would definitely endorse this software to professionals wanting a powerful product.
I would highly endorse this program to anybody looking for a top-tier solution.
The tool is really awesome.
I would highly suggest this program to professionals wanting a high-quality product.
I appreciate the enhanced dashboard.
The latest updates in release the latest are so cool.
The loading times is significantly improved compared to older versions.
The loading times is significantly improved compared to the previous update.
I really like the new layout.
The tool is truly awesome.
I would strongly recommend this application to anyone wanting a top-tier solution.
This tool is definitely amazing.
The recent functionalities in update the latest are really helpful.
The latest functionalities in release the newest are so useful.
I really like the enhanced UI design.
The recent features in version the newest are so cool.
It’s now far easier to do jobs and manage content.
The performance is a lot better compared to older versions.
The tool is definitely great.
I would definitely endorse this application to professionals needing a high-quality platform.
I would definitely recommend this software to anyone looking for a high-quality solution.
It’s now a lot simpler to complete jobs and track information.
The recent capabilities in version the newest are extremely awesome.
This tool is truly awesome.
It’s now much more user-friendly to finish projects and manage information.
It’s now a lot more user-friendly to get done tasks and track content.
The loading times is a lot enhanced compared to the original.
It’s now a lot more user-friendly to get done tasks and manage information.
The software is absolutely fantastic.
I appreciate the improved dashboard.
The responsiveness is so much faster compared to older versions.
The program is truly awesome.
The speed is significantly enhanced compared to last year’s release.
The latest features in update the latest are incredibly useful.
I absolutely enjoy the improved interface.
It’s now a lot more intuitive to complete projects and organize content.
The software is really great.
The new features in release the latest are extremely awesome.
The latest functionalities in update the newest are really great.
I love the new UI design.
I would absolutely endorse this program to anyone needing a high-quality platform.
The application is truly fantastic.
I really like the improved workflow.
It’s now far more user-friendly to get done tasks and organize information.
I would highly endorse this software to professionals looking for a top-tier platform.
It’s now much simpler to complete tasks and manage content.
This platform is definitely fantastic.
The new functionalities in update the latest are really great.
It’s now a lot more user-friendly to do projects and manage data.
The recent capabilities in update the latest are incredibly great.
The speed is significantly improved compared to last year’s release.
I absolutely enjoy the upgraded workflow.
The responsiveness is a lot improved compared to the previous update.
I appreciate the improved layout.
I would highly suggest this application to anybody needing a powerful product.
This platform is really awesome.
The new functionalities in update the newest are extremely great.
The latest functionalities in release the newest are incredibly great.
It’s now far simpler to do work and organize data.
The performance is a lot enhanced compared to last year’s release.
I would highly suggest this application to anyone wanting a robust product.
I would strongly suggest this software to anyone looking for a powerful platform.
The recent functionalities in release the newest are so cool.
I appreciate the new interface.
I would absolutely endorse this program to professionals wanting a powerful solution.
The tool is definitely awesome.
I appreciate the upgraded workflow.
The latest functionalities in release the latest are so helpful.
I absolutely enjoy the enhanced dashboard.
It’s now far more intuitive to get done projects and manage data.
The recent functionalities in version the latest are so great.
I appreciate the improved layout.
The speed is a lot improved compared to the original.
The new enhancements in release the latest are really helpful.
The performance is significantly improved compared to the original.
It’s now much more user-friendly to get done work and track content.
The latest enhancements in release the latest are really awesome.
It’s now a lot more intuitive to get done work and manage content.
The tool is really amazing.
The loading times is so much improved compared to the original.
This tool is absolutely impressive.
I would absolutely recommend this software to anyone wanting a high-quality solution.
This tool is definitely impressive.
I absolutely enjoy the new interface.
This application is really awesome.
The new updates in version the latest are so helpful.
I absolutely enjoy the upgraded layout.
The performance is a lot improved compared to the previous update.
It’s now far simpler to get done jobs and manage content.